DEFINITIONSAs used in this Agreement:
"Acquisition" means any transaction, or any series of related transactions, with a value in excess of $1,000,000 in cash, stock, and other Property, consummated on or after the date of this Agreement, by which a Borrower or any of its Subsidiaries (i) acquires any going business or all or substantially all of the assets of any firm, partnership, corporation or limited liability company, or division thereof, whether through purchase of assets, merger or otherwise or (ii) directly or indirectly acquires (in one transaction or as the most recent transaction in a series of transactions) at least a majority (in number of votes) of the securities of a corporation which have ordinary voting power for the election of directors, members or managers (other than securities having such power only by reason of the happening of a contingency) or a majority (by percentage or voting power) of the outstanding ownership interests of a partnership or limited liability company.
"Administrative Agent" means JPMCB in its capacity as contractual representative of the Lenders pursuant to Article XI, and not in its individual capacity as a Lender, and any successor Administrative Agent appointed pursuant to Article XI.
"Advance" means a borrowing hereunder, (i) made by the Lenders on the same Borrowing Date, or (ii) converted or continued by the Lenders on the same date of conversion or continuation, consisting, in either case, of the aggregate amount of the several Loans of the same Type and, in the case of Eurocurrency Loans, in the same Agreed Currency and for the same Interest Period.
"Affiliate" of any Person means any other Person directly or indirectly controlling, controlled by or under common control with such Person. A Person shall be deemed to control another Person if the controlling Person owns ten percent (10%) or more of any class of voting securities (or other ownership interests) of the controlled Person or possesses, directly or indirectly, the power to direct or cause the direction of the management or policies of the controlled Person, whether through ownership of stock, by contract or otherwise.
"Agreed Currency" means (i) Dollars or (ii) subject to the limitations set forth in Section 2.1, Euros.
"Aggregate Commitment" means the aggregate of the Commitments of all the Lenders, as reduced from time to time pursuant to the terms hereof.
"Aggregate Outstanding Credit Exposure" means, at any time, the aggregate of the Outstanding Credit Exposure of all the Lenders.
"Agreement" means this Third Amended and Restated Credit agreement, as it may be amended or modified and in effect from time to time.
"Agreement Accounting Principles" means generally accepted accounting principles as in effect from time to time, applied in a manner consistent with that used in preparing the financial statements referred to in Section 5.5.
"Alternate Base Rate" means, for any day, a rate of interest per annum equal to the higher of (i) the Prime Rate for such day or (ii) the sum of the Federal Funds Effective Rate for such dayplus 1/2% per annum. Any change in the Alternate Base Rate due to a change in the rates described in clauses (i) or (ii) above shall be effective from and including the effective date of such change in such rate.
"Applicable Fee Rate" means, at any time, the percentage rate per annum at which Commitment Fees are accruing on the unused portion of the Aggregate Commitment at such time as set forth in the Pricing Schedule.
"Applicable Margin" means, with respect to Advances of any Type at any time, the percentage rate per annum which is applicable at such time with respect to Advances of such Type as set forth in the Pricing Schedule.
"Approved Fund" means any Fund that is administered or managed by (i) a Lender, (ii) an Affiliate of a Lender or (iii) an entity or an Affiliate of an entity that administers or manages a Lender.
"Approximate Equivalent Amount" of any currency with respect to any amount of Dollars shall mean the Equivalent Amount of such currency with respect to such amount of Dollars on or as of such date, rounded up to the nearest amount of such currency as determined by the Administrative Agent from time to time.
"Arrangers" means J.P. Morgan Securities Inc., and its successors, ("JPMorgan") in its capacity as Co-Lead Arranger and Banc of America Securities, LLC, and its successors, in its capacity as Co-Lead Arranger.
"Article" means an article of this Agreement unless another document is specifically referenced.
"Authorized Officer" means, as to any Person, the chief executive officer, the president, the chief financial officer, the chief operating officer, the Secretary, or the Treasurer of such Person, or any employee of such Person designated in writing as an Authorized Officer by the chief executive officer of such Person.
"Available Aggregate Commitment" means, at any time, the Aggregate Commitment then in effect minus the Aggregate Outstanding Credit Exposure at such time.
"Bank Group" means collectively, the Administrative Agent, the Syndication Agent, the LC Issuers and the Lenders.
"Bank of America" means Bank of America, N.A., a national banking association having its principal office in Charlotte, North Carolina, in its individual capacity, and its successors.
"Borrower" means either the Parent or the US Borrower, as the case may be.
"Borrowers" has the meaning set forth in the introduction.
"Borrowing Date" means a date on which an Advance is made hereunder.
"Borrowing Notice" is defined in Section 2.9.
"Business Day" means (i) with respect to any borrowing, payment or rate selection of Eurocurrency Advances, a day (other than a Saturday or Sunday) on which banks generally are open in Chicago and New York City for the conduct of substantially all of their commercial lending activities, interbank wire transfers can be made on the Fedwire system and dealings in Dollars and the other Agreed Currencies are carried on in the London interbank market (and, if the Advances which are the subject of such borrowing, payment or rate selection are denominated in Euro, a day upon which such clearing system as is determined by the Administrative Agent to be suitable for clearing or settlement of the Euro is open for business), and (ii) for all other purposes, a day (other than a Saturday or Sunday) on which banks generally are open in Chicago and New York City for the conduct of substantially all of their commercial lending activities and interbank wire transfers can be made on the Fedwire system.
"Capital Expenditures" means, without duplication, any expenditures for any purchase or other acquisition of any asset which would be classified as a fixed or capital asset on a consolidated balance sheet of a Borrower and its Subsidiaries prepared in accordance with Agreement Accounting Principles.
"Capitalized Lease" of a Person means any lease of Property by such Person as lessee which would be capitalized on a balance sheet of such Person prepared in accordance with Agreement Accounting Principles.
"Capitalized Lease Obligations" of a Person means the amount of the obligations of such Person under Capitalized Leases which would be shown as a liability on a balance sheet of such Person prepared in accordance with Agreement Accounting Principles.
"Cash Equivalent Investments" means (i) short-term obligations of, or fully guaranteed by, the United States of America, (ii) commercial paper rated A-1 or better by S&P or P-1 or better by Moody's, (iii) demand deposit accounts maintained in the ordinary course of business; (iv) certificates of deposit issued by and time deposits with commercial banks (whether domestic or foreign) having capital and surplus in excess of $100,000,000, (v) repurchase agreements with respect to any of the foregoing with any commercial bank of the type referred to in clause (iv) above, and (vi) any mutual funds comprising investments referred to in clauses (i), (ii) and/or (iv) above;provided in each case that the same provides for payment of both principal and interest (and not principal alone or interest alone) and is not subject to any contingency (other than the passage of time) regarding the payment of principal or interest.
"Change in Control" means any of (i) the acquisition by any Person or group (within the meaning of Section 13(d)(3)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ended) (other than a trustee or other fiduciary holding securities under an employee benefit plan of the Parent or any Affiliate of the Parent) of thirty percent (30%) or more of the voting power of the outstanding shares of voting stock of the Parent, (ii) fifty percent (50%) or more of the members of the board of directors or other appropriate body of the Parent on any date shall not have been (a) members of the board of directors or other appropriate body of the Parent on the date 12 months prior to such date or (b) approved (by recommendation, nomination, election or otherwise) by Persons who constitute at least a majority of the members of the board of directors or other appropriate body of the Parent as constituted on the date 12 months prior to such date, (iii) all or substantially all of the assets of the Parent are sold in a single transaction or series or related transactions to any Person, (iv) the Parent merges or consolidates with or into any other Person, with the effect that immediately after such transaction the stockholders of the Parent immediately prior to such transaction hold less than a majority of the total voting power entitled to vote in the election of directors, managers or trustees of the Person surviving such transaction or (v) the Parent shall cease to own or control, directly or indirectly, one-hundred percent (100%) of the stock of the US Borrower.
"Code" means the Internal Revenue Code of 1986, as amended, reformed or otherwise modified from time to time.
"Commitment" means, for each Lender, the obligation of such Lender to make Loans to, and participate in Facility LCs issued upon the application of, the Borrowers in an aggregate amount not exceeding the amount set forth opposite its signature below, as it may be modified as a result of any assignment that has become effective pursuant to Section 14.3.3 or as otherwise modified from time to time pursuant to the terms hereof.
"Computation Date" is defined in Section 2.2.
"Consolidated Capital Expenditures" means, with reference to any period, the Capital Expenditures of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is for such period.
"Consolidated EBITDA" means Consolidated Net Incomeplus, to the extent deducted from revenues in determining Consolidated Net Income, (i) Consolidated Interest Expense, (ii) expense for taxes paid or accrued, (iii) depreciation, (iv) amortization and (v) extraordinary non-cash losses incurred other than in the ordinary course of business,minus, to the extent included in Consolidated Net Income, extraordinary non-cash gains realized other than in the ordinary course of business, all calculated for the Parent and its Subsidiaries on a consolidated basis.
"Consolidated Interest Expense" means, with reference to any period, the interest expense of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is for such period.
"Consolidated Net Income" means, with reference to any period, the net income (or loss) of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is for such period.
"Consolidated Net Worth" means at any time the consolidated stockholders' equity of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is as of such time.
"Consolidated Total Capitalization" means at any time, the sum of (i) Consolidated Total Indebtednessplus (ii) Consolidated Net Worthplus (iii) all available cash of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is as of such time.
"Consolidated Total Indebtedness" means, at any time the total Indebtedness of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ries calculated on a consolidated basis as of such time.
"Contingent Obligation" of a Person means any agreement, undertaking or arrangement by which such Person assumes, guarantees, endorses, contingently agrees to purchase or provide funds for the payment of, or otherwise becomes or is contingently liable upon, the obligation or liability of any other Person, or agrees to maintain the net worth or working capital or other financial condition of any other Person, or otherwise assures any creditor of such other Person against loss, including, without limitation, any comfort letter, operating agreement, take-or-pay contract or the obligations of any such Person as general partner of a partnership with respect to the liabilities of the partnership.
"Conversion/Continuation Notice" is defined in Section 2.10.
"Credit Extension" means the making of an Advance or the issuance of a Facility LC hereunder.
"Credit Extension Date" means the Borrowing Date for an Advance or the issuance date for a Facility LC.
"Credit Party" means any of the Borrowers or the Guarantors, and in the case of a Borrower or Guarantor which is a partnership, any general partner of such partnership.
"Derivatives" means, with respect to any Person, foreign exchange transactions and commodity, currency and interest rate swaps, floors, caps, collars, forward sales, options, other similar transactions and combinations of the foregoing.
"Default" means an event described in Article VIII.
"Dollar Amount" of any currency at any date shall mean (i) the amount of such currency if such currency is Dollars or (ii) the Equivalent Amount in Dollars of such amount if such currency is any currency other than Dollars.
"Dollars" and "$" shall mean the lawful currency of the United States of America.
"Dutch Banking Act" means the Act on the Supervision of the Credit System 1992 (Wet Toezicht Kredietwezen 1992).
"Dutch Exemption Regulation" means the exemption regulation pursuant to the Dutch Banking Act (Vrijstellingsregeling Wet Toezicht Kredietwezen 1992).
"Effective Date" means the date on which the conditions to the effectiveness set forth in Article IV are first satisfied.
"Eligible Share Repurchase" is defined in Section 7.4(iii).
"Environmental Laws" means any and all federal, state, local and foreign statutes, laws, judicial decisions, regulations, ordinances, rules, judgments, orders, decrees, plans, injunctions, permits, concessions, grants, franchises, licenses, agreements and other governmental restrictions relating to (i) the protection of the environment, (ii) the effect of the environment on human health, (iii) emissions, discharges or releases of pollutants, contaminants, hazardous substances or wastes into surface water, ground water or land, or (iv) the manufacture, processing, distribution, use, treatment, storage, disposal, transport or handling of pollutants, contaminants, hazardous substances or wastes or the clean-up or other remediation thereof.
"Equivalent Amount" of any currency with respect to any amount of Dollars at any date shall mean the equivalent in such currency of such amount of Dollars, calculated on the basis of the arithmetical mean of the buy and sell spot rates of exchange of the Administrative Agent for such other currency at 11:00 a.m., London time, on the date on or as of which such amount is to be determined.
"ERISA" means the Employee Retirement Income Security Act of 1974, as amended from time to time, and any rule or regulation issued thereunder.
"ERISA Affiliate" means any (i) corporation which is a member of the same controlled group of corporations (within the meaning of Section 414(b) of the Code) as the Parent, (ii) partnership or other trade or business (whether or not incorporated) under common control (within the meaning of Section 414(c) of the Code) with the Borrowers, (iii) member of the same affiliated service group (within the meaning of Section 414(m) of the Code) as the Parent, any corporation described in clause (i) above or any partnership or trade or business described in clause (ii) above or (iv) other Person required to be aggregated with the Borrowers pursuant to Section 414(o) of the Code.
"Euro" and/or "EUR" means the lawful currency of the member states of the European Union.
"Eurocurrency" means any Agreed Currency.
"Eurocurrency Advance" means an Advance which, except as otherwise provided in Section 2.13, bears interest at the applicable Eurocurrency Rate.
"Eurocurrency Rate" means, with respect to a Eurocurrency Advance for the relevant Interest Period, the sum of (i) the quotient of (a) the Eurocurrency Reference Rate applicable to such Interest Period, divided by (b) one minus the Reserve Requirement (expressed as a decimal) applicable to such Interest Period, if any,plus (ii) the Applicable Margin.
"Eurocurrency Reference Rate" means, with respect to a Eurocurrency Advance for the relevant Interest Period made in Agreed Currencies, the rate appearing on Page 3750 of the Dow Jones Market Service (or on any successor or substitute page of such Service, or any successor to or substitute for such Service, providing rate quotations comparable to those currently provided on such page of such Service, as determined by the Administrative Agent from time to time for purposes of providing quotations of interests rates applicable to dollar deposits in the London interbank market) at approximately 11:00 a.m., London time, two Business Days prior to the commencement of such Interest Period, as the rate for dollar deposits with a maturity comparable to such Interest Period. In the event that such rate is not available at such time for any reason, then the "Eurocurrency Reference Rate" with respect to such Eurocurrency Advance for such Interest Period shall be the rate at which dollar deposits of $5,000,000 and for a maturity comparable to such Interest Period are offered by the principal London office of the Administrative Agent in immediately available funds in the London interbank market at approximately 11:00 a.m., London time, two Business Days prior to the commencement of such Interest Period.
"Eurocurrency Loan" means a Loan which, except as otherwise provided in Section 2.13, bears interest at the applicable Eurocurrency Rate.
"Eurocurrency Payment Office" of the Administrative Agent shall mean, for each of the Agreed Currencies, the office, branch, affiliate or correspondent bank of the Administrative Agent specified as the "Eurocurrency Payment Office" for such currency in Schedule 3 hereto or such other office, branch, affiliate or correspondent bank of the Administrative Agent as it may from time to time specify to the Borrowers and each Lender as its Eurocurrency Payment Office.
"Excepted Lien" is defined in Section 7.5.
"Excluded Taxes" means, in the case of each Lender or applicable Lending Installation, the Administrative Agent and each LC Issuer, taxes imposed on its total net income or gross receipts, and franchise taxes, or similar tax imposed on it, by (i) the jurisdiction (or any political subdivision thereof) under the laws of which such Lender, such LC Issuer or the Administrative Agent is incorporated or organized, (ii) the jurisdiction (or any political subdivision thereof) in which the Administrative Agent's, such LC Issuer's or such Lender's principal executive office or such Lender's applicable Lending Installation is located, (iii) any jurisdiction (or political subdivision thereof) of which the Administrative Agent, such LC Issuer or such Lender, as the case may be, is a citizen or resident, and (iv) any jurisdiction (or political subdivision thereof) in which the Administrative Agent, such LC Issuer or such Lender is presently doing business which taxes are imposed solely as a result of d oing business in such jurisdiction.
"Execution Date" means the date upon which this Agreement and the other Loan Documents shall have been executed by all of the Credit Parties and the Bank Group.
"Exhibit" refers to an exhibit to this Agreement, unless another document is specifically referenced.
"Existing Loans" is defined in Section 10.15.
"Facility Increase" is defined in Section 2.25.
"Facility LC" means (i) any letter of credit as defined in Section 2.23.1and (ii) each letter of credit outstanding on the Effective Date listed on Schedule 6 hereto which letters of credit will be deemed to be issued and outstanding under this Agreement as of the Effective Date.
"Facility LC Application" is defined in Section 2.23.3.
"Facility Termination Date" means March 23, 2010.
"Federal Funds Effective Rate" means, for any day, the weighted average (rounded upwards, if necessary, to the next 1/100 of 1%) of the rates on overnight Federal funds transactions with members of the Federal Reserve System arranged by Federal funds brokers on such day, as published on such day (or if such day is not a Business Day, for the immediaitely preceding Business Day) by the Federal Reserve Bank of New York, or, if such rate is not so published for any day that is a Business Day, the average (rounded upwards, if necessary, to the next 1/100 of 1%) of the quotations at approximately 11:00 a.m. (New York time) on such day for such transactions received by the Administrative Agent from three Federal funds brokers of recognized standing selected by it in its sole discretion.
"Floating Rate" means, for any day, a rate per annum equal to the Alternate Base Rate for such day, in each case changing when and as the Alternate Base Rate changes.
"Floating Rate Advance" means an Advance which, except as otherwise provided in Section 2.13, bears interest at the Floating Rate.
"Floating Rate Loan" means a Loan which, except as otherwise provided in Section 2.13, bears interest at the Floating Rate.
"Fund" means any Person (other than a natural person) that is (or will be) engaged in making, purchasing, holding or otherwise investing in commercial loans and similar extensions of credit in the ordinary course of its business.
"General Partner" means the general partner of the US Borrower.
"Governmental Authority" means, with respect to any Person, any nation or government, any federal, state, province, city, town, municipality, county, local or other political subdivision thereof or thereto and any court, tribunal, department, commission, board, bureau, instrumentality, agency, or other entity exercising executive, legislative, judicial, regulatory or administrative functions of or pertaining to government, whether foreign or domestic that has jurisdiction over such Property or its Person.
"Guarantor" means each of the Guarantors in its individual capacity.
"Guarantors" means collectively, (i) the Parent (together with its successors and assigns) (ii) the US Borrower (together with its successors and assigns); (iii) Core Laboratories Sales N.V., a Netherlands Antilles limited liability company (together with its successors and assigns); (iv) Core Laboratories Canada Ltd., a Canadian corporation (together with its successors and assigns); (v) Saybolt LP, a Delaware limited partnership (together with its successors and assigns); and (vi) Owen Oil Tools LP, a Delaware limited partnership (together with its successors and assigns).
"Guaranty" means a Guaranty substantially in the form of Exhibit F-1 or F-2, as the case may be,executed by a Guarantor in favor of the Administrative Agent, for the ratable benefit of the Lenders, as it may be amended or modified and in effect from time to time.
"Highest Lawful Rate" means, as to any Lender, at the particular time in question, the maximum nonusurious rate of interest which, under applicable law, such Lender is then permitted to charge a Borrower on the Loans made to such Borrower or the other obligations of such Borrower hereunder, and as to any other Person, at the particular time in question, the maximum nonusurious rate of interest which, under applicable law, such Person is then permitted to charge with respect to the obligation in question. If the maximum rate of interest which, under applicable law, the Lenders are permitted to charge a Borrower on the Loans made to such Borrower or the other obligations of such Borrower hereunder shall change after the Execution Date, the Highest Lawful Rate shall be automatically increased or decreased, as the case may be, as of the effective time of such change without notice to the Borrowers or any other Person.
"Indebtedness" of a Person means such Person's (i) obligations for borrowed money, (ii) obligations representing the deferred purchase price of Property or services (other than accounts payable arising in the ordinary course of such Person's business), (iii) obligations, whether or not assumed, secured by Liens or payable out of the proceeds or production from Property now or hereafter owned or acquired by such Person, (iv) obligations which are evidenced by notes, acceptances, or other instruments, (v) obligations of such Person to purchase securities or other Property arising out of or in connection with the sale of the same or substantially similar securities or Property, including any repurchase obligation or liability of such Person with respect to accounts or notes receivable sold by such Person, (vi) Capitalized Lease Obligations, (vii) any other obligation for borrowed money or other financial accommodation which in accordance with Agreement Accounting Principles would be shown as a liability on the consolidated balance sheet of such Person, (viii) any liability under a Sale Leaseback Transaction or any so-called "synthetic lease" transaction entered into by such Person, (ix) any obligation arising with respect to any other transaction which is the functional equivalent of or takes the place of borrowing but which does not constitute a liability on the balance sheets of such Person, but excluding from this clause (ix) Operating Leases, (x) all its liabilities in respect of letters of credit or instruments serving a similar function issued or accepted for its account by banks and other financial institutions (whether or not representing obligations for borrowed money), (xi) liabilities in respect of Derivatives, (xii) guaranties by such Person including, without limitation, any Guaranty hereunder to the extent required pursuant to the definition thereof, and (xiii) any Indebtedness of another Person secured by a Lien on any asset of such first Person, whether or not such Indebtedness is assumed by such first Person;provided that if such Indebtedness is non-recourse, then the amount of such Indebtedness shall, for the purposes hereof, be the fair market value of the Property securing such Indebtedness.
"Indemnitee" is defined in Section 10.6(ii)
"Interest Period" means, with respect to a Eurocurrency Advance, a period of one, two, three or six months commencing on a Business Day selected by the Borrowers pursuant to this Agreement. Such Interest Period shall end on the day which corresponds numerically to such date one, two, three or six months thereafter,provided, however, that if there is no such numerically corresponding day in such next, second, third or sixth succeeding month, such Interest Period shall end on the last Business Day of such next, second, third or sixth succeeding month. If an Interest Period would otherwise end on a day which is not a Business Day, such Interest Period shall end on the next succeeding Business Day,provided, however, that if said next succeeding Business Day falls in a new calendar month, such Interest Period shall end on the immediately preceding Business Day.
"JPMCB" means J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A., a national banking association having its principal office in New York, New York, in its individual capacity, and its successors.
"LC Fee"is defined in Section 2.23.4.
"LC Issuer" means either (i) JPMCB (or any subsidiary or affiliate of JPMCB designated by JPMCB) in its capacity as an issuer of Facility LCs hereunder or (ii) Bank of America (or any subsidiary or affiliate of Bank of America designated by Bank of America) in its capacity as an issuer of Facility LCs hereunder.
"LC Issuers" means, collectively, both JPMCB (or any subsidiary or affiliate of JPMCB designated by JPMCB) in its capacity as an issuer of Facility LCs hereunder and Bank of America (or any subsidiary or affiliate of Bank of America designated by Bank of America) in its capacity as an issuer of Facility LCs hereunder.
"LC Obligations" means, at any time, the sum, without duplication, of (i) the aggregate undrawn stated amount under all Facility LCs outstanding at such time plus (ii) the aggregate unpaid amount at such time of all Reimbursement Obligations.
"LC Payment Date" is defined in Section 2.23.5.
"Lenders" means the lending institutions listed on the signature pages of this Agreement and their respective successors and assigns, and for avoidance of doubt, the term Lenders shall include the Swing Line Lender.
"Lending Installation" means, with respect to a Lender or the Administrative Agent, the office, branch, subsidiary or affiliate of such Lender or the Administrative Agent with respect to each Agreed Currency listed on Schedule 4 or otherwise selected by such Lender or the Administrative Agent pursuant to Section 2.19.
"Leverage Ratio" has the meaning specified in Section 7.7.2.
"Lien" means any lien (statutory or other), mortgage, pledge, hypothecation, assignment, deposit arrangement, encumbrance or preference, priority or other security agreement or preferential arrangement of any kind or nature whatsoever (including, without limitation, the interest of a vendor or lessor under any conditional sale, Capitalized Lease or other title retention agreement).
"Loan" means a Revolving Loan or a Swing Line Loan.
"Loan Documents" means this Agreement, the Facility LC Applications, any Notes issued pursuant to Section 2.15, the Guaranties, the Subordination Agreement in the form of Exhibit G and the Contribution and Indemnity Agreement in the form of Exhibit H.
"Material" means material in relation to the business, Property, or financial condition of the Parent and its Subsidiaries taken as a whole.
"Material Adverse Effect" means a material adverse effect on (i) the business, Property, financial condition, results of operations, or prospects of the Parent and its Subsidiaries taken as a whole, (ii) the ability of a Credit Party to perform its obligations under the Loan Documents, or (iii) the validity or enforceability of any of the Loan Documents as against the Credit Parties.
"Material Indebtedness" means Indebtedness in an outstanding principal amount of $5,000,000 or more in the aggregate (or the equivalent thereof in any currency other than U.S. dollars).
"Material Indebtedness Agreement" means any agreement under which any Material Indebtedness was created or is governed or which provides for the incurrence of Indebtedness in an amount which would constitute Material Indebtedness (whether or not an amount of Indebtedness constituting Material Indebtedness is outstanding thereunder).
"Material Subsidiary" means each Guarantor and any Subsidiary with total revenue or total assets of five percent (5%) or greater of the consolidated total revenue or total assets, as the case may be, of the Parent and its Subsidiaries as reflected in the most recent financial statements required under Section 6.1(i) and 6.1(ii).
"Moody's" means Moody's Investors Service, Inc.
"Multiemployer Plan" means a multiemployer plan as defined in Section 3(37) or 4001(a)(3) of ERISA which is subject to Title IV of ERISA and to which the Borrowers or any ERISA Affiliate is obligated to make contributions.
"Net Income" means, with reference to any period, consolidated net earnings of the Parent and its Subsidiaries for such period, determined in accordance with Agreement Accounting Principles.
"Net Worth" means, for any Person as of any date, the total shareholder's equity (including capital stock, additional paid-in capital and retained earnings after deducting treasury stock) which would appear on a consolidated balance sheet of such Person and its Subsidiaries prepared as of such date in accordance with Agreement Account Principles.
"Non-U.S. Lender" is defined in Section 3.5(iv).
"Note" is defined in Section 2.15.
"Obligations" means all unpaid principal of and accrued and unpaid interest on the Loans, all Reimbursement Obligations, all accrued and unpaid fees and all expenses, reimbursements, indemnities and other obligations of the Borrowers to the Lenders or to any Lender, the Administrative Agent or any indemnified party arising under the Loan Documents.
"Officer" means, as to any Person, any officer, manager, member, partner or other similar individual.
"Operating Lease" of a Person means any lease of Property (other than a Capitalized Lease) by such Person as lessee which has an original term (including any required renewals and any renewals effective at the option of the lessor) of one year or more.
"Operating Lease Obligations" means, as at any date of determination, the amount obtained by aggregating the present values, determined in the case of each particular Operating Lease by applying a discount rate (which discount rate shall equal the discount rate which would be applied under Agreement Accounting Principles if such Operating Lease were a Capitalized Lease) from the date on which each fixed lease payment is due under such Operating Lease to such date of determination, of all fixed lease payments due under all Operating Leases of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ries.
"Other Benefit Plan" means any employee benefit plan, within the meaning of Section 3(3) of ERISA, employment or other compensation plan, program or contract, including, without limitation, a "cafeteria plan" under Section 125 of the Code, under any of which any Borrower or any Subsidiary of the Borrowers have any liability or obligation, but excluding any Pension Plan or Multiemployer plan.
"Other Taxes" is defined in Section 3.6(ii).
"Outstanding Credit Exposure" means, as to any Lender at any time, the sum of (i) the aggregate principal amount of its Loans outstanding at such time, plus (ii) an amount equal to its Pro Rata Share of the LC Obligations at such time.
"Parent" has the meaning set forth in the introduction to this Agreement.
"Participants" is defined in Section 14.2.1.
"Payment Date" means the last Business Day of each quarter.
"PBGC" means the Pension Benefit Guaranty Corporation, or any successor thereto.
"Pension Plan" means any employee pension benefit plan which is covered by Title IV of ERISA or subject to the minimum funding standards under Section 412 of the Code, and in respect of which any Borrower or any ERISA Affiliate or Subsidiary is an "employer" as defined in Section 3(5) of ERISA or has any liability or obligations, but excluding any Multiemployer Plan.
"Person" means any natural person, corporation, firm, joint venture, partnership, limited liability company, association, enterprise, trust or other entity or organization, or any government or political subdivision or any agency, department or instrumentality thereof.
"Pricing Schedule" means the Schedule attached hereto identified as such.
"Prime Rate" means the rate of interest per annum publicly announced from time to time by JPMorgan Chase Bank, N.A. as its prime rate in effect at its principal office in New York City; each change in the Prime Rate shall be effective from and including the date such change is publicly announced as being effective.
"Prior Indebtedness" has the meaning set forth in the recitals.
"Pro Rata Share" means, with respect to a Lender, a portion equal to a fraction the numerator of which is such Lender's Commitment and the denominator of which is the Aggregate Commitment.
"Professional Market Party" means a professional market party (professionele marktpartij) under the Dutch Exemption Regulation pursuant to the Dutch Banking Act, including each of the following: (i) any enterprise or institution which, according to its balance sheet at the end of its fiscal year, has assets totaling EUR 500,000,000 (or its Equivalent Amount) or more, immediately preceding the making available of any Advances, (ii) any enterprise, institution or natural person which has net equity totaling EUR 10,000,000 (or its Equivalent Amount) or more at the end of its fiscal year immediately preceding the making available of any Advances and which has been active on the financial markets at least twice a month, on average, during two consecutive years preceding the making available of the Advances, (iii) credit institutions, insurers, securities institutions, investment institutions, pension funds or subsidiaries of any of the foregoing, that are (a) supervised or licensed in the Neth erlands or (b) established in a European Economic Area member state (other than the Netherlands), Hungary, Monaco, Poland, Puerto Rico, Saudi Arabia, Slovakia, Czech Republic, Turkey, South Korea, the United States, Japan, Australia, Canada, Mexico, New Zealand or Switzerland, and subject to regulation in their country of establishment, or (iv) enterprises or institutions having obtained a rating of a rating agency which is considered professional by the Dutch Central Bank, including Moody's and S&P, or enterprises or institutions having issued securities which have been rated by such a rating agency.
"Property" of a Person means any and all property, whether real, personal, tangible, intangible, or mixed, of such Person, or other assets owned, leased or operated by such Person.
"Purchasers" is defined in Section 14.3.1.
"Regulation D" means Regulation D of the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System as from time to time in effect and any successor thereto or other regulation or official interpretation of said Board of Governors relating to reserve requirements applicable to member banks of the Federal Reserve System.
"Regulation U" means Regulation U of the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System as from time to time in effect and any successor or other regulation or official interpretation of said Board of Governors relating to the extension of credit by banks for the purpose of purchasing or carrying margin stocks applicable to member banks of the Federal Reserve System.
"Reimbursement Obligations" means, at any time, the aggregate of all obligations of the Borrowers then outstanding under Section 2.23 to reimburse the LC Issuers for amounts paid by such LC Issuer in respect of any one or more drawings under any Facility LC.
"Reportable Event" means a reportable event as defined in Section 4043 of ERISA and the regulations issued under such section, with respect to a Pension Plan, excluding, however, such events as to which the PBGC has by regulation waived the requirement of Section 4043(a) of ERISA that it be notified within 30 days of the occurrence of such event,provided, however, that a failure to meet the minimum funding standard of Section 412 of the Code and of Section 302 of ERISA shall be a Reportable Event regardless of the issuance of any such waiver of the notice requirement in accordance with either Section 4043(a) of ERISA or Section 412(d) of the Code.
"Required Lenders" means Lenders in the aggregate having at least a simple majority of the Aggregate Outstanding Credit Exposure;providedthat if at any time there is no Aggregate Outstanding Credit Exposure, Required Lenders shall mean Lenders having at least a simple majority of the Aggregate Commitment;provided, furtherthat at any time the outstanding Swing Line Loans are equal to or greater than fifty percent (50%) of the Aggregate Outstanding Credit Exposure, Required Lenders shall mean the Lenders having at least a simple majority of the Aggregate Commitment.
"Requirement of Environmental Law" means the requirements of any applicable Environmental Law relating to or affecting a Person or the condition or operation of such Person's business or its Properties.
"Requirement of Law" means, as to any Person, any applicable federal, state or local law, rule or regulation, permit or other binding determination of any Governmental Authority, whether foreign or domestic having jurisdiction over such Person or its Properties.
"Reserve Requirement" means, with respect to an Interest Period, the maximum aggregate reserve requirement (including all basic, supplemental, marginal and other reserves) which is imposed by the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ve system, including without limitation, such requirements imposed under Regulation D on Eurocurrency liabilities or certificates of deposit, as applicable.
"Restricted Disbursements" means, as to any Person, any of the following (other than Eligible Share Repurchases): (i) loan or advance to or investment in any other Person, or any commitment to make such a loan, advance or investment in any other Person; (ii) acquisition by such Person of or investments by such Person in the debt of or equity of, and any capital contribution (including capital contributions by transfer of assets or services) by such Person to, another Person; (iii) purchase, redemption or exchange of any shares of any class of capital stock of such Person or any options, rights or warrants to purchase any such stock or setting aside funds for any such purpose; (iv) declaration or payment of any dividends on shares of any class of capital stock of such Person (other than dividends payable in capital stock, or rights to acquire capital stock, of such Person); and (v) distribution to a sinking fund or other payment or distribution made to or for the be nefit of any holders of the capital stock of such Person with respect to such capital stock (other than distributions payable in capital stock, or rights to acquire capital stock of such Person) or setting aside funds for any such purpose.
"Revolving Loan" means, with respect to a Lender, such Lender's loan made pursuant to its commitment to lend set forth in Section 2.1 (or any conversion or continuation thereof).
"S&P" means Standard and Poor's.
"Sale and Leaseback Transaction" means any sale or other transfer of Property by any Person with the intent to lease such Property as lessee.
"Schedule" refers to a specific schedule to this Agreement, unless another document is specifically referenced.
"Second Amended and Restated Credit Agreement" has the meaning specified in the recitals to this Agreement.
"Section" means a numbered section of this Agreement, unless another document is specifically referenced.
"Sole Bookrunner" means J.P. Morgan Securities Inc., in its capacity as Sole Bookrunner
"Stated Rate" is defined in Section 2.24.
"Subordinated Indebtedness" of a Person means any Indebtedness of such Person the payment of which is subordinated to payment of the Obligations to the written satisfaction of the Administrative Agent in its sole discretion;provided that if the Administrative Agent or an Affiliate of the Administrative Agent is the agent or arranger of, or lead underwriter for, any such Indebtedness, the Administrative Agent shall act at the direction of the Required Lenders.
"Subsidiary" of a Person means (i) any corporation more than fifty percent (50%) of the outstanding securities having ordinary voting power of which shall at the time be owned or controlled, directly or indirectly, by such Person or by one or more of its Subsidiaries or by such Person and one or more of its Subsidiaries, or (ii) any partnership, limited liability company, association, joint venture or similar business organization more than fifty percent (50%) of the ownership interests having ordinary voting power of which shall at the time be so owned or controlled. Unless otherwise expressly provided, all references herein to a "Subsidiary" shall mean a Subsidiary of the Parent.
"Substantial Portion" means, with respect to the Property of the Borrowers and their Subsidiaries, Property which represents more than ten percent (10%) of the consolidated assets the Parent and its Subsidiaries or Property which is responsible for more than ten percent (10%) of the consolidated net sales of the Parent and its Subsidiaries, in each case, as would be shown in the consolidated financial statements of the Parent and its Subsidiaries as at the beginning of the twelve-month period ending with the month in which such determination is made (or if financial statements have not been delivered hereunder for that month which begins the twelve-month period, then the financial statements delivered hereunder for the quarter ending immediately prior to that month).
"Swing Line Borrowing Notice" is defined in Section 2.5.2.
"Swing Line Commitment" means the obligation of the Swing Line Lender to make Swing Line Loans up to a maximum principal amount of $15,000,000 at any one time outstanding.
"Swing Line Lender" means JPMCB or such other Lender which may succeed to its rights and obligations as Swing Line Lender pursuant to the terms of this Agreement.
"Swing Line Loan" means a Loan made available to the Borrowers by the Swing Line Lender pursuant to Section 2.5.
"Syndication Agent" has the meaning set forth in the introduction to this Agreement.
"Taxes" means any and all present or future taxes, duties, levies, imposts, deductions, charges or withholdings, and any and all liabilities with respect to the foregoing, butexcluding Excluded Taxes and Other Taxes.
"Transferee" is defined in Section 14.4.
"Type" means, with respect to any Advance, its nature as a Floating Rate Advance or a Eurocurrency Advance and with respect to any Loan, its nature as a Floating Rate Loan or a Eurocurrency Loan.
"Unmatured Default" means an event which but for the lapse of time or the giving of notice, or both, would constitute a Default.
"US Borrower" shall have the meaning set forth in the introduction to this Agreement.
"Wholly-Owned Subsidiary" of a Person means (i) any Subsidiary all of the outstanding voting securities of which shall at the time be owned or controlled, directly or indirectly, by such Person or one or more Wholly-Owned Subsidiaries of such Person, or by such Person and one or more Wholly-Owned Subsidiaries of such Person, or (ii) any partnership, limited liability company, association, joint venture or similar business organization one hundred percent (100%) of the ownership interests having ordinary voting power of which shall at the time be so owned or controlled.
The foregoing definitions shall be equally applicable to both the singular and plural forms of the defined terms.
